Nella Guida dell'utente di Noda Time , la sezione logica afferma: l'API pubblica è stata ampiamente riscritta, sia per fornire un'API più idiomatica per .NET, sia per correggere alcune delle decisioni di Joda Time che il team di Noda Time considera "sfortunate". (Alcuni di questi sono semplicemente dovuti ad obiettivi …
Sono un programmatore C ++ di livello principiante, ma capisco abbastanza bene i concetti del linguaggio. Quando ho iniziato a studiare librerie C ++ esterne, come SDL, OpenGL (forse anche qualcos'altro), con mia grande sorpresa ho scoperto che non usano affatto concetti C ++. Ad esempio, né SDL, né OpenGL …
Voglio dire, ci sono librerie davvero utili che possono risolvere problemi quando sei bloccato e non sai come risolvere questo o quello con la tua conoscenza del linguaggio di programmazione che usi ... Ad esempio, Boost per C ++ o JQuery per JavaScript o Spring for Java ... Risolvono i …
Una cosa che mi ha insegnato a lavorare in Haskell e F # è che qualcuno in un'università più intelligente di me probabilmente ha già trovato un'astrazione per quello che sto facendo. Allo stesso modo in C # e nella programmazione orientata agli oggetti, c'è probabilmente una libreria per "it", …
Prima di tutto, voglio notare che amo il C ++ e sono una di quelle persone che pensano che sia più facile programmare in C ++ che in Java. Tranne una piccola cosa: le biblioteche. In Java puoi semplicemente aggiungere qualche jar al percorso di compilazione e il gioco è …
Ho appena rilasciato una piccola libreria Java che offre solo poche classi e metodi. Da quando ho realizzato il progetto con Maven, ho immediatamente utilizzato diverse librerie di terze parti per raggiungere i miei obiettivi, in particolare: commons-lang3 (per alcune cose Java generali) slf4j-api (per la registrazione) commons-io (per un …
Sono abbastanza nuovo nel mondo Clojure. Apprezzo il fatto che si abbia un facile accesso a tutte le librerie Java tramite le funzionalità di interoperabilità di Clojure, ma mi chiedevo quanto Clojure si trovi sulle sue gambe. Naturalmente ci sono alcune piattaforme, come Android, in cui l'interoperabilità con Java sarà …
Ho lavorato su vari progetti a casa e al lavoro e nel corso degli anni ho sviluppato due API principali che utilizzo in quasi tutti i siti Web basati su AJAX. Ho compilato entrambi questi in DLL e ho chiamato gli spazi dei nomi Connell.Database e Connell.Json. Il mio capo …
Ci sono alcune librerie, che sono disponibili nelle loro versioni scritte in molti linguaggi di programmazione diversi, come ad esempio Lucene , che è scritto in Java (come si dice, puro al 100% Java), ma ha anche le sue versioni in C ++, C, Perl , Ruby, Lisp e alcune …
Come posso implementare la mia libreria multipiattaforma (ad esempio su JRE) per operare in modo thread-safe su riferimenti a oggetti, in modo che front-end nativi su altre piattaforme possano osservare l'oggetto e trarre vantaggio da schemi osservabili? Un po 'di background: esiste un concetto di associazione dei dati utilizzato nella …
Sto scrivendo una libreria di algebra lineare (per farla breve, è un compito scolastico) che coinvolge matrici, vettori, ecc. Nel processo di creazione di questa libreria, creerò funzioni che eseguono operazioni matematiche sugli oggetti. Ad esempio, trasponi matrice, inverti matrice, normalizza vettore, ecc. Ero curioso di sapere qual è la …
Sto cercando una buona risorsa per conoscere una buona progettazione delle API per le librerie C ++, guardare oggetti / dll condivisi ecc. Ci sono molte risorse per scrivere belle API, belle classi, modelli e così via a livello di sorgente, ma a malapena nulla mettere insieme le cose in …
Allo stato attuale, questa domanda non è adatta al nostro formato di domande e risposte. Ci aspettiamo che le risposte siano supportate da fatti, riferimenti o competenze, ma questa domanda probabilmente solleciterà dibattiti, argomenti, sondaggi o discussioni estese. Se ritieni che questa domanda possa essere migliorata e possibilmente riaperta, visita …
Sto lavorando a un progetto Arduino usando Uno. Il progetto contiene una quantità significativa di codice. Vorrei creare una biblioteca e potrei anche condividerla in seguito. Quali linee guida devo seguire durante la progettazione della biblioteca?
Chiuso. Questa domanda è fuori tema . Al momento non accetta risposte. Vuoi migliorare questa domanda? Aggiorna la domanda in modo che sia in argomento per Software Engineering Stack Exchange. Chiuso 5 anni fa . Ci sono alcune nuove funzionalità HTML5 che sono diventate browser recenti che consentono di condividere …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.